biographical info

Barry's first single "Sweet America" was produced and recorded with 10CC, and became Tony Blackburn's BBC RECORD OF THE WEEK in 1970. In 1972 Barry wrote, sang and recorded "New York Is Closed Tonight". This became the first of three # 1 singles for Barry in a brief 18-month period. NEW YORK IS CLOSED TONIGHT won 1972 Certificate of Honour for Canadian Music, and was the most played song on Canadian radio in 1972. "Canada Sky" and "Sweet America" followed.
